Get audit details for non-serialized kits
post
/ec-ors-svc/rest/v1.0/studies/{studyId}/{mode}/nsinventory/audit
Retrieves audit information of each kit from non-serialized inventory.
Rights: OrsInventoryGet.
Rights: OrsInventoryGet.
Request
Path Parameters
-
mode(required): string
Mode of the study, accepts: test, active, or training
-
studyId(required): string(uuid)
ID of the study
Query Parameters
-
limit(required): integer(int32)
Minimum Value:
1
-
offset(required): integer(int32)
Minimum Value:
0
-
transactionId: string
Supported Media Types
- application/json
Root Schema : KitDetailsExtTO
Type:
object
Title:
KitDetailsExtTO
Contains kitId of each Kit or no Kits
Show Source
-
kits: array
kits
Minimum Number of Items:
0
Maximum Number of Items:2147483647
kits
Nested Schema : kits
Type:
array
Minimum Number of Items:
0
Maximum Number of Items:
2147483647
kits
Show Source
Response
Supported Media Types
- application/json
202 Response
Successful operation
Root Schema : KitsAuditResponse
Type:
object
Title:
KitsAuditResponse
Response object containing KitList Details of each kit.
Show Source
-
comment: string
Comment
-
inventoryStatusId: number
(BigDecimal)
Inventory StatusId
-
kitTypeId: string
(uuid)
Kittype id for each Kit
-
kitTypeVersionStart: string
(date-time)
Kittype Version Start
-
labelGroupId: string
(uuid)
Label GroupId
-
labelGroupVersionStart: string
(date-time)
Lot Group Version Start
-
lotId: string
(uuid)
Lot Id for each Lot
-
lotVersionStart: string
(date-time)
Lot Version Start
-
nsInventoryId: string
(uuid)
Unique id for inventory
-
objectVersionNumber: number
(BigDecimal)
Object Version Number
-
operationType: string
operation Type
-
quantity: number
(BigDecimal)
Instance number of the unscheduled visitExample:
2
-
reason: string
Reason
-
restrictedQuantity: number
(BigDecimal)
Instance number of the unscheduled visitExample:
2
-
sdfId: string
(uuid)
SDF Id
-
softwareVersionNumber: number
(BigDecimal)
Software Version Number
-
transactionId: string
(uuid)
Transaction Id
-
userId: string
(uuid)
User id for each User
-
versionEnd: string
(date-time)
Version End
-
versionStart: string
(date-time)
Version Start
400 Response
Invalid Kit
Root Schema : ORSResponse
Type:
object
Common response object.
Show Source
-
errorData: object
ErrorResponseData
-
result: object
result
Result Object
-
status: string
Status of requestExample:
Success
-
version: integer
(int32)
Nested Schema : result
Type:
object
Result Object
Nested Schema : details
Type:
object
404 Response
Invalid study ID OR Study not found OR Inventory Source ID not found.
Root Schema : ORSResponse
Type:
object
Common response object.
Show Source
-
errorData: object
ErrorResponseData
-
result: object
result
Result Object
-
status: string
Status of requestExample:
Success
-
version: integer
(int32)
Nested Schema : result
Type:
object
Result Object
Nested Schema : details
Type:
object
500 Response
Internal server error
Root Schema : ORSResponse
Type:
object
Common response object.
Show Source
-
errorData: object
ErrorResponseData
-
result: object
result
Result Object
-
status: string
Status of requestExample:
Success
-
version: integer
(int32)
Nested Schema : result
Type:
object
Result Object
Nested Schema : details
Type:
object